Retail Pharmacy in Brazil Analysis of Key Trends¶
Trends¶
The Brazilian retail pharmacy value chain is undergoing significant transformation driven by a confluence of market dynamics, strategic initiatives by key players, technological advancements, and evolving regulatory frameworks. The main trends identified across the manufacturing, distribution, and retail stages point towards a more consolidated, digitized, and service-oriented future.
-
Ongoing Consolidation (Retail and Manufacturing): A dominant trend is the continued consolidation within both the retail and manufacturing segments. In retail, large pharmacy chains are actively acquiring smaller competitors and expanding their physical footprint, leading to increased market concentration. This is driven by the pursuit of economies of scale, enhanced bargaining power, and greater market share. Recent M&A activities and aggressive store opening plans by major players like RD Saúde, Grupo DPSP, and Farmácias Pague Menos exemplify this. Simultaneously, the manufacturing side is also seeing moves towards concentration, which could reshape supplier dynamics. This trend is expected to intensify competition among major players and put pressure on independent pharmacies.
-
Accelerated Digital Transformation and Omnichannel Strategies: The adoption of digital technologies and omnichannel strategies is fundamentally reshaping the retail experience and impacting the entire value chain. E-commerce penetration is increasing, with consumers more frequently using online platforms and mobile applications for purchasing pharmaceutical and non-pharmaceutical products. Leading retailers are making substantial investments in e-commerce platforms, fast delivery services, and integrated online-to-offline experiences. This necessitates enhanced logistics capabilities, including last-mile delivery and sophisticated inventory management systems. Technologies such as data analytics and cybersecurity are crucial to support this transformation.
-
Expansion of Health and Wellness Service Offerings: Pharmacies are evolving from traditional medication dispensing points to comprehensive health and wellness hubs. This involves expanding the range of in-store services, including vaccinations, basic diagnostic tests, health screenings, and pharmaceutical consultations. This strategic priority aims to diversify revenue streams, enhance customer loyalty, and position pharmacies as accessible primary healthcare points. Regulatory changes, such as those from the CFF allowing pharmacists a broader role in patient care, are supporting this trend.
-
Increased Focus on Private Label Products: Large retail chains are increasingly developing and promoting their own private label products. This strategy allows them to offer competitively priced alternatives, improve profit margins, and build stronger brand identity and customer loyalty. This trend could lead to increased competition between retailer brands and traditional manufacturer brands, and potentially new opportunities for contract manufacturing.
-
Technological Advancement in Operations: Beyond customer-facing digital platforms, there is a significant investment in technologies to optimize internal operations across the value chain. This includes logistics software, automated inventory management systems, AI-powered data analytics for better forecasting and decision-making, and automation in manufacturing and dispensing processes. These technologies aim to improve efficiency, reduce costs, enhance supply chain visibility, and manage the complexities of integrated omnichannel models and expanded service offerings.
-
Regulatory Evolution and Adaptation: The regulatory landscape is dynamic, with ANVISA and CMED implementing changes that impact all stages of the value chain. Key developments include new API regulations (CADIFA), stricter monitoring of generic drugs, the mandatory use of electronic protocols for submissions to ANVISA, and ongoing reviews of drug pricing criteria. The broader Brazilian tax reform is also a significant long-term change. Regulations are also evolving to support the expanded role of pharmacies in providing health services, including potential rules for online sales of controlled substances.
-
Growing Demand for OTC and Preventive Healthcare: There is an increasing consumer focus on over-the-counter (OTC) medications, preventive healthcare, and general wellness products. This trend is driven by greater health awareness and provides opportunities for pharmacies to expand their product offerings and related advisory services.
-
Focus on Local Manufacturing: Government initiatives and market dynamics are encouraging local manufacturing of pharmaceuticals and APIs to reduce dependence on imports and strengthen the domestic supply chain. This could lead to shorter supply chains, increased domestic investment, and shifts in sourcing strategies.
These trends are interconnected and are collectively pushing the Brazilian retail pharmacy value chain towards a more efficient, technologically advanced, and patient-centric model.
